3. Industrial Ball Mill. An industrial ball mill is a type of ball mill used in largescale production settings. It is designed to process large volumes of material and can be used for both wet and dry grinding. Industrial ball mills are typically made of steel, and the lining material is selected based on the type of material being processed.

The ball mill abrasion test (BMAT) is an industriallyrelevant multipurpose wear test method that enables tribologists and abrasion scientists to study the abrasive wear behaviour of materials for various service applications, particularly for grinding balls and mill liners, under conditions and contact mechanics very similar to the industrial ...

In industrial applications, the inner surface of the mill is lined with mill liners protecting the steel body of the mill and incorporating mill lifters which help to raise the content of the mill to greater heights before it drops and cascades down [36]. Main applications of ball mills include: Food colorants (fine powders) Cocoa nibs grinding for chocolate manufacturing Fish protein concentrates preparation How it works A ball mill constitutes a rotating, horizontal steel cylinder, often called the drum, which contains steel or ceramic balls of 25150 mm in diameter.

A ball mill consists of various components that work together to facilitate grinding operations. The key parts include the following: Mill Shell: The cylindrical shell provides a protective and structural enclosure for the mill. It is often made of steel and lined with wearresistant materials to prolong its lifespan.

Mechanical alloying (MA) is a solidstate powder processing technique that involves repeated cold welding, fracturing, and rewelding of powder particles in a highenergy ball mill.

Ball mill is one of the most commonly used mills for the crushing and grinding of mineral ore. It is generally used to grind material down to the particle size of 20 to 75 μm and can vary in size from a small batch mill up to a mill with outputs of hundreds of tonnes per hour. ...
